The success of kernel-based learning methods is heavily dependent on the choice of a kernel function and proper setting of its parameters. In this paper, we optimize the Gaussian kernel for binary-class problems by using centered kernel polarization criterion. This criterion is an extension of kernel polarization and a simplified style of centered kernel alignment. Compared with formulated kernel polarization criterion, the proposed criterion has a defined geometrical significance, and it can locate the global optimal point with less influence of threshold selection. Furthermore, the approximate criterion function can be proved to have a determined global minimum point by adopting the Euler-Maclaurin formula under weaker conditions. In addition, taking the preservation of within-class local structure into account, we present an evaluation criterion named local multiclass centered kernel polarization in multiclass classification scenario. Comparative experiments are conducted on some benchmark examples with three Gaussian kernel based learning methods and the results well demonstrate the effectiveness and efficiency of the proposed quality measures.
